Median Home Price in Farmington, MO

The median home value in Farmington, MO is $263,452 as of 2026-06-30, up 3.54% from a year earlier.

Farmington ranks #61 of 113 Missouri c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 3.2% below the state's city median of $272,079. It sits in Saint Francois County, where the county-wide median is $196,261.

Crime in Farmington

Farmington police recorded a violent crime rate of 323 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— around the middle of the range for reporting cities. Property crime runs at 2,751 per 100,000.

Reported by the city's own police department to the FBI's Uniform Crime Reporting Program (what this covers).
